About
Emmanuel Macron is a French politician who has been serving as the President of France since May 2017. Born on December 21, 1977, in Amiens, France, Macron graduated from the National School of Administration in 2004, beginning his career as an inspector in the Inspection generale des finances (IGF). Later, he joined the investment bank Rothschild & Cie in 2008. Macron entered politics as a member of the Socialist Party, but his political career truly ignited when he became an economic advisor to François Hollande, the then French president, in 2012. He then served as Minister of Economy, Industry, and Digital Affairs from 2014 to 2016. Macron left the Socialist Party in 2016 to form his own political movement, "En Marche!" and, representing it, won the French presidential election in 2017. Macron is known for his pro-European Union stance and his efforts to reform the French economy.

Career Highlights
- 2004: Emmanuel Macron graduated from the École Nationale d'Administration (ENA), an elite postgraduate school that produces many of France's top political and business leaders.
- 2004-2008: He then started his career as a civil servant at the Inspectorate General of Finance.
- 2008: He shifted to investment banking later and worked with Rothschild & Co. He was known for his role in helping broker a multi-billion dollar deal between Nestle and Pfizer, which garnered him recognition in the finance industry.
- 2012: Macron was appointed as the Deputy Secretary-General under President François Hollande, playing a key role in pushing for business-friendly reforms.
- 2014: He was appointed France's Minister of Economy, Industry, and Digital Affairs.
- 2016: Macron resigned from the government and launched his own political movement, La République En Marche (The Republic on the Move).
- 2017: Macron won the Presidential elections, becoming the youngest president in French history at 39.
- 2021: Macron was listed on the Forbes list of The World's 100 Most Powerful People.

How Did Emmanuel Macron Get Famous?
Emmanuel Macron gained fame in the political sphere, primarily when he became the youngest President of France at the age of 39 in May 2017. Prior to this, he served as economy minister under President François Hollande from 2014 to 2016. Notably, Macron's rise to fame is marked by his divergence from traditional political paths in France, as he had never before held elected office, and he launched his own political movement, En Marche!, only about a year before his presidential victory. His commitment to pro-business reforms, EU integration, and innovative political strategy, coupled with his youthful energy, propelled him into the global spotlight.
